Pietro Mennea (1952-2013) was an Italian sprinter, who won a gold medal in the 200-m at the 1980 Moscow Olympics. In 1979, he set a 200-m world record of 19.72s, a record that stood for almost seventeen years.


Discovered on 10-3-1997 in Colleverde by Casulli, V. S.
